    A 1932 W30 Primus 1001
    Blue-capped Nickel Plated Hood, Hollow Control Cock, Gauze Burner.

    Running nicely at last! :D

    This was a very clean looking, albeit careworn 1001.
    Easy fettle I thought :roll:

    Pricker mechanism was tight, I thought it had a seized spindle again.
    Oh no it wasn't.....

    Cage and collar went into the electrolysis bath for a couple of days, rust removed and given a coat of VHT lacquer.
    Fount given a really good clean to remove all of the rust and debris :thumbup:

    Burner rebuilt with old jet (it cleaned out OK), remade pricker rod and new cleaning needle.

    New mantle fitted and burned-in. I'm getting better at fitting them to 1001 burners :lol:

    Mica cleaned as delicately as I could. Its still a little myopic but I am happy with it for now.
    Its held fairly snugly in the "Lip" of the hood as I thought it may, whereas the glass tends to be a "rattling" fit.
